Paullin's sprightly accounts of early naval administration have become well known to historians, students and researchers. His detailed knowledge of the politics and personalities involved in managing the Navy, from the Revolutionary War through the Spanish-American War, give an insight into the times not available in other work. This single volume collection contains fifteen Paullin articles written on early naval administration for Proceedings magazine.

Autorenporträt
Charles Oscar Paullin was an influential naval historian during the early years of the 20th century. He wrote for the Naval Institute's Proceedings between 1905 and 1914 and wrote The Navy of the American Revolution: Its Administration its Policy and its Achievements in 1906.
